Abstract: The stereochemical course of 1-aminocyclopropane-1-carboxylate deaminase which catalyzes the fragmentation of the cyclopropane substrate to a-ketobutyrate and ammonia has been unraveled with the help of substrates stereospecifically labeled with deuterium and/or tritium, and this has afforded important information about the process occurring at the active site during enzymatic conversion.
